Summary

Plain-language read

Caremark has filed 49 Labor Condition Applications (LCA) and 10 Program Electronic Review Management (PERM) applications in FY2026 Q1. The top roles include Sr Data Engineer and Manager, Application Development, with significant positions also in Data Engineering and Software Development. Key locations for employment are Woonsocket, RI, and Irving, TX. Salary statistics show a median of $137,913.75, with a range from $90,896 to $211,066. Notably, 57 applications were certified, while 2 were withdrawn. Remember, LCA certification does not guarantee USCIS H-1B petition approval, and PERM certification does not equate to green card approval. This is not legal advice.

Does an LCA certification mean an H-1B petition was approved?

No. A DOL-certified LCA is not the same as USCIS H-1B petition approval. It is an official labor-condition filing signal that should be interpreted with that limit.

Does a PERM certification mean a green card was approved?

No. PERM certification is one step in an employment-based green card process. It does not mean a green card, I-140 petition, or adjustment of status was approved.
